相关标题:
1. TPWallet 钱包设置与切换:从私钥到权限的实用流程
2. 面向企业的 TPWallet 管理:高效权限与安全策略
3. 网页钱包风险与对策:TPWallet 的新型技术应用解读
4. 私密资产操作指南:TPWallet 的多签与恢复设计
5. 专家透析:TPWallet 在合规与可用性之间的权衡
6. 技术管理手册:TPWallet 部署、监控与版本控制要点
一、概述
本文聚焦于 TPWallet 如何设定与更改钱包,覆盖私密资产操作、新型科技应用、专家透析、高效能技术管理、网页钱包实现与用户权限管理。目标读者为开发者、运维与产品安全负责人,给出可操作的流程、风险点与实践建议。
二、私密资产操作(核心要点)
- 秘钥生命周期管理:种子生成→离线冷存储→受控热钱包使用。优先采用硬件或多方计算(MPC/TSS)代替纯文本私钥。
- 签名策略:对敏感操作(大额转账、合约升级)设置多重签名或阈值签名;结合时间锁与审批流。
- 访问审计与不可否认性:记录签名者身份、请求原文与审批历史,保证事后可审计。
- 恢复与紧急方案:支持种子短语分段托管(Shamir)与企业级的密钥托管服务(KMS)结合。
三、新型科技应用
- MPC/TSS:通过分片密钥避免单点私钥泄露,适合多签替代与企业场景。
- 硬件安全模块(HSM)与安全元素(SE):在后端或移动端做签名隔离。
- WebAuthn / FIDO2:结合设备认证做用户登录与二次签名因子。
- 零知识证明与隐私计算:在需要隐私保密的场景中,减少链上敏感数据泄露。
四、专家透析(风险与权衡)
- 可用性 vs 安全性:越强的密钥保护往往带来更复杂的恢复流程;设计应兼顾业务连续性。
- 合规与隐私:按区域法规(如GDPR)设计用户数据最小化与可删除策略。
- 社会工程与内部威胁:技术之外的流程(审批、离职交接)同样关键。
五、高效能技术管理
- CI/CD 与密钥不泄露:将敏感配置抽离,使用环境变量或密钥托管服务,审查流水线访问权限。
- 监控与告警:链上大额异常、签名失败率增高、节点延迟等需触发多级告警。
- 自动化与审查:通过自动化合规检查与静态分析(智能合约)降低人为错误。
六、网页钱包实现要点
- 沙箱与同源策略:使用严格的 Content-Security-Policy、隔离 iframe 减少 XSS 风险。
- 与扩展/移动端交互:采用标准化消息协议(如 EIP-1193)并签名所有跨域请求。
- 本地签名 UX:在保证安全的前提下优化签名申请的可理解性,明确风险提示与交易原文展示。
七、用户权限与治理
- 最小权限原则:按角色分配:查看、发起、审批、审计等权限分离。
- 多层审批流程:小额单签,大额多签;设置阈值与分级审批链。
- 日志与回溯:所有权限变更与关键操作需留痕并定期审计。
八、实施步骤(简要流程)
1. 资产分层:定义热钱包/冷钱包/多签的使用场景与额度。
2. 选型与部署:评估 MPC/HSM/KMS 与 TPWallet 接口兼容性。
3. 开发与集成:实现签名流程、权限校验与前端安全策略。
4. 测试与演练:安全演练、恢复演练、审批绕过检测。
5. 上线与监控:分阶段上线并开启告警与审计。
九、结论与建议
- 优先采用分散化密钥管理(MPC/TSS 或 HSM)以降低单点风险。
- 设计清晰的权限模型与可审计流程,兼顾操作效率与合规。
- 网页钱包必须强化前端与后端的边界控制,明确签名意图并记录完整凭据。
- 定期做安全演练、第三方审计与应急恢复测试,确保在真实事件中能迅速响应。
评论
Lily88
文章条理清晰,关于 MPC 的实际落地能否再详细举个企业级案例?
张凯
很实用,尤其是‘资产分层’和‘实施步骤’部分,排查了我们现有的薄弱点。
CryptoFan
建议补充不同链(EVM/非EVM)在签名与兼容性上的具体差异。
未来观察者
同意强调演练与审计,很多事故都是流程漏洞导致,而非纯技术问题。
小李同学
如果能加上常见攻击场景和对应的检测规则就完美了,便于实操部署。